The data in the table are linear. Use the table to find the slope.

Mathematics
1 answer:
Gemiola [76]3 years ago
8 0

Answer:

m = -\frac{3}{2}

Step-by-step explanation:

Given

x 2 4 6 8

y 1 -2 -5 -8

Required

Determine the slope

First, pick any two corresponding x and y values.

(x_1,y_1) =(2,1)

(x_2,y_2) =(8,-8)\\

The slope (m) is then calculated using:

m = \frac{y_1 - y_2}{x_1 - x_2}

Substitute in, the x and y values

m = \frac{1 - (-8)}{2- 8}

m = \frac{1 +8}{-6}

m = \frac{9}{-6}

m = -\frac{9}{6}

Divide numerator and denominator by 3

m = -\frac{9/3}{6/3}

m = -\frac{3}{2}

<em>Hence, the slope is -3/2</em>
